Correlation Coefficient Calculator: Analyze Linear Relationship
What Is the Correlation Coefficient?
The correlation coefficient is a statistical value that describes how two variables move in relation to each other. A value close to 1 means they increase together, while a value near -1 shows that when one increases, the other decreases. A value of 0 indicates no relationship at all.
This method is widely used in data science, academic research, and analytics to find out whether two datasets are related. It’s a quick way to spot trends, dependencies, or anomalies in data.
What Does Correlation Mean?
Simply put, correlation measures the strength and direction of a linear relationship between two variables. It compares their covariance relative to their variability. If the data is normally distributed and follows a linear pattern, this method gives accurate insights.
For example, if study time and exam scores have a high correlation, then more study hours likely result in higher marks.
How the Correlation Calculator Works?
At hcalculator, our online tool takes two sets of data as input and calculates the correlation coefficient instantly.
Here’s how it works:
- You input your data (interval or ratio level).
- The calculator finds the mean of each variable.
- It then computes their covariance.
- Next, it divides that covariance by the product of their standard deviations.
This gives you the correlation value—ranging from -1 to 1—representing how strongly the variables move together.
✳️ Note: For best results, ensure your data is free of outliers and follows a linear trend.
Spearman’s Rank Correlation: An Alternative
When your data isn’t linear or doesn’t follow a normal distribution, rank correlation is a better choice.
Instead of using raw values, it uses ranks. Here’s how to calculate it:
- Rank each data value.
- Compute the differences between ranks.
- Apply the formula:
![Spearman formula image or math formula can go here]
This method is ideal for ordinal data or data with outliers.
Step-by-Step: How to Calculate Correlation
Follow these simple steps to manually calculate the coefficient:
- Find the mean of each variable.
- Calculate deviations from the mean.
- Multiply those deviations across variables.
- Sum the products.
- Divide the result by the product of their standard deviations.
Don’t want to calculate manually? Use the Correlation Coefficient Calculator on the hcalculator for fast results.
Covariance: The Foundation of Correlation
Covariance tells us whether variables move together.
- A positive covariance means both increase together.
- A negative covariance means that when one increases, the other decreases.
How to Calculate Covariance:
- Find the mean of each variable.
- Subtract the mean from each value.
- Multiply the differences.
- Divide by the number of observations (or n-1 for a sample).
Visualizing Relationships: Scatter Plots
Before calculating correlation, it helps to visualize your data. A scatter plot gives a clear picture of how your variables relate.
If the data points form a straight-line pattern (either upward or downward), the relationship is linear, and correlation is the right tool.
Significance Test and p-Value
The calculator at hcalculator also helps test the significance of the correlation.
- If the p-value < 0.05, the relationship is statistically significant.
- If not, the observed correlation could be due to random chance.
This adds confidence to your analysis, especially when dealing with small sample sizes.
Reporting in APA Format
When writing reports, always include:
- The correlation value (e.g., r = 0.76)
- Sample size (n = 100)
- p-value (p < 0.05)
Example:
There was a strong positive correlation between study hours and grades, r(98) = 0.76, p < 0.01.
Assumptions for Accurate Results
To use the correlation calculator effectively, keep in mind:
- Large sample sizes produce more stable estimates.
- The data should follow a bivariate normal distribution.
- The relationship must be linear.
- Residuals (errors) should be normally distributed.
If any of these assumptions are violated, the results might not reflect the true nature of your data.
R Code Example
Want to calculate correlation using R?
r
CopyEdit
# Load your dataset data <- read.csv(“yourfile.csv”) # Calculate correlation cor(data$X, data$Y, method = “pearson”)
When to Use an Online Calculator
Use an online Correlation Coefficient Calculator at hcalculator when:
- You want to skip manual math.
- You’re exploring new data quickly.
- You need to visualize results with a scatter plot.
- You’re testing hypotheses or validating patterns.
Final Thoughts
Finding relationships between variables is at the heart of data analysis. Using the Correlation Coefficient Calculator at hcalculator, you can easily uncover whether your variables rise, fall, or remain unaffected by each other.
And if your data doesn’t behave linearly? Use rank correlation instead.
FAQs
What is the correlation coefficient used for?
It measures how strongly two variables move together. It’s used in fields like psychology, economics, and research.
Can I use this for small datasets?
Yes, but for smaller datasets, significance tests are even more important to validate results.
What if my data isn’t linear?
Use Spearman’s rank correlation, which is ideal for non-linear or ordinal data.
How is the coefficient of determination related?
It’s simply the square of the correlation coefficient. It tells you how much of one variable can be predicted from the other.
Is it necessary to visualize data before analysis?
Yes. Scatter plots help identify patterns, outliers, and whether a linear model fits.